The Benefits of LED Lighting in Your Bathroom

LED lighting has become increasingly popular in recent years, and for good reason. LED lights offer several advantages over traditional lighting options. First and foremost, they are highly energy-efficient. LED bulbs use significantly less energy than incandescent or fluorescent bulbs, which can lead to substantial savings on your energy bills in the long run.

LED lights also have a longer lifespan compared to other types of bulbs. They can last up to 25 times longer than incandescent bulbs and up to 10 times longer than fluorescent bulbs. This means less frequent bulb replacements, reducing maintenance costs and inconvenience.

Furthermore, LED lights are environmentally friendly. They do not contain harmful substances such as mercury, which is found in fluorescent bulbs. LED lights also produce less heat, making them safer to use in enclosed spaces like bathrooms.

How to Create a Relaxing Atmosphere with Bathroom Lamps

The bathroom is often a place where we go to relax and unwind, so it’s important to create a soothing atmosphere with the right lighting. To achieve this, choose lamps that emit warm, soft light. Warm white or yellow-toned LED bulbs are ideal for creating a cozy and inviting ambiance.

Consider using dimmable lamps or installing a dimmer switch in your bathroom. This will allow you to adjust the brightness of the lights according to your mood and needs. Lowering the light levels in the evening can help signal to your body that it’s time to wind down and prepare for sleep.

You can also incorporate indirect lighting in your bathroom to create a soft and diffused glow. This can be achieved by using wall sconces, pendant lights, or LED strips placed behind a mirror or along the baseboards. Indirect lighting can add depth and warmth to the space, making it feel more relaxing and spa-like.

Tips for Proper Placement of Bathroom Lamps

Proper placement of lamps is crucial to ensure optimal lighting in your bathroom. One common mistake is placing a single overhead light in the center of the ceiling. This can create harsh shadows and uneven illumination, especially when performing tasks such as applying makeup or shaving.

Instead, consider using multiple light sources to provide even and balanced lighting. For example, install wall sconces on either side of the mirror to eliminate shadows on the face. You can also place recessed lights above the shower or bathtub to provide adequate illumination in these areas.

When placing lamps, be mindful of their proximity to water sources. Make sure that they are installed at a safe distance from the sink, shower, and bathtub to avoid any potential electrical hazards. It’s also important to choose lamps that are rated for use in damp or wet locations to ensure safety.

Energy-Efficient Bathroom Lighting Options

If you’re looking to reduce your energy consumption and lower your carbon footprint, there are several energy-efficient lighting options available for your bathroom. LED lights are the most energy-efficient choice, as they use up to 80% less energy than traditional incandescent bulbs.

Another option is compact fluorescent lamps (CFLs), which use about 75% less energy than incandescent bulbs. CFLs are available in a variety of shapes and sizes, making them suitable for different types of fixtures in your bathroom.

When choosing energy-efficient lamps, look for the ENERGY STAR label. This certification indicates that the product meets strict energy efficiency guidelines set by the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A). ENERGY STAR certified lamps not only save energy but also provide high-quality light output and long-lasting performance.
